Bitcoin Wallet in Tanzania: A Game-Changer for Financial Inclusion

In recent years, the popularity of cryptocurrencies has been on the rise, and Tanzania is no exception. With the increasing number of people turning to digital currencies, the demand for a reliable and secure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ania has surged. This article aims to explore the significance of Bitcoin wallets in Tanzania and how they are changing the landscape of financial inclusion in the country.
Bitcoin, a decentralized digital currency, has gained immense popularity worldwide. It operates independently of any central authority, making it a preferred choice for individuals seeking financial freedom. In Tanzania, Bitcoin has become a game-changer for financial inclusion, and a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ania plays a crucial role in this transformation.
Firstly, a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ania provides individuals with a secure and convenient way to store, send, and receive Bitcoin. Unlike traditional banking systems, Bitcoin wallets offer users complete control over their finances. They can access their funds from anywhere in the world, 24/7, without the need for intermediaries. This is particularly beneficial for people living in remote areas or those who do not have access to traditional banking services.
Moreover, a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ania promotes financial literacy and empowers individuals to take charge of their financial future. By using a Bitcoin wallet, users can learn about blockchain technology, understand the value of cryptocurrencies, and make informed decisions regarding their investments. This knowledge is crucial in an increasingly digital world, where financial literacy is key to success.
Another significant advantage of a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ania is the low transaction fees. Traditional banking systems often charge high fees for international transfers, which can be a burden for individuals and businesses. With a Bitcoin wallet, users can send and receive funds globally at a fraction of the cost. This has opened up new opportunities for Tanzanians to engage in international trade and commerce, fostering economic growth and development.
Furthermore, a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ania has the potential to bridge the gap between the formal and informal sectors. In Tanzania, a significant portion of the population operates in the informal sector, which lacks access to formal financial services. Bitcoin wallets can provide these individuals with a platform to save, invest, and access credit, thereby reducing poverty and promoting financial inclusion.
However, it is essential to acknowledge the challenges associated with the adoption of Bitcoin wallets in Tanzania. One of the primary concerns is the lack of awareness and understanding of cryptocurrencies among the general population. To address this, there is a need for educational initiatives that promote financial literacy and demystify the concept of Bitcoin and other digital currencies.
Additionally, the regulatory environment surrounding cryptocurrencies in Tanzania is still evolving. While the government has taken steps to regulate the sector, there is still uncertainty regarding the legal status of Bitcoin wallets. This uncertainty can deter potential users and hinder the growth of the digital currency ecosystem in the country.
In conclusion, a Bitcoin wallet in Tanzania has the potential to revolutionize the financial landscape and promote financial inclusion. By providing secure, convenient, and cost-effective financial services, Bitcoin wallets can empower individuals and businesses to thrive in the digital age. However, addressing the challenges of awareness and regulation is crucial to ensure the successful adoption of Bitcoin wallets in Tanzania. As the country continues to embrace digital currencies, the role of Bitcoin wallets will undoubtedly become more significant in shaping the future of finance in Tanzania.
